One more thing about LEDS:

Buy 10 LEDS from different manufacturers and they have all different color, brightness and opening angle. This is a very frustrating thing to experience!!!

Conclusion is to buy from same manufacturer/batch. There are two approches: get a generic premade strip, cluster, or matrix LED which are all the same thing and can easily be found on the web. Or throw away ur money at Ford. My preference is the SuperFlux LEDs from Lumileds.
